Recognizing Dog Distress Factors: Identifying and Handling Them

Many canine friends suffer from anxiety , and understanding the particular triggers behind it is essential for their well-being . Common factors of pup's anxiety encompass loud clamor, separation from a family, thunderstorms, fireworks, strange people, and even certain places . Once you determine what's Dog anxiety prompting your dog's distress, one can begin implementing calming strategies , like desensitization, counter-conditioning, providing a cozy space, and consulting with a veterinarian or certified canine specialist for more guidance .

{Separation Departure Anxiety in Dogs : What You Require Know

Many dogs experience abandonment anxiety, a upsetting condition characterized by worry when left by themselves . This problem can manifest in various ways, including damaging behavior like chewing furniture, excessive howling, pacing, or even attempting to escape . Understanding the basic causes, which often stem from a bond formed with their human, is essential for successfully managing this challenge . It's not simply a matter of being bad ; your furry companion is genuinely experiencing anxiety and requires your assistance to cope with being parted from you.
